I have an N1 H/U and brain (with original 40M maps) and have the opportunity to upgrade the brain to an N3 (with 60M West disc). I understand N1 - N3 H/U's are interchangeable with the brains. When I connect the N1 H/U to the N3 brain and insert the 60M disc, the screen prompts an error message telling me to "Please insert the correct disc". When I insert the 40M disc, the navigation and screen display normally. I checked the OS (V 1.02) and have also reset the H/U after connecting the brain.
One of the posts I read stated that I may need to "flash" the memory before installing the N3 brain. Is this the case? If so, how do I go about doing that? If not, what more do I need to do?

Ok so I think I figured out the problem. I was able to find in another thread how to flash the memory and I've come to believe it's the 60M disc that I have that's the culprit. I am able to flash the memory with the 40M disc, but the H/U freezes up on me when I try to do it w/ the 60M.
Now the dilemma... to upgrade the software so that I have the functions and capabilities that the N3 brain offers, I need to find a new 60M disc correct? Going straight to the new 100MT discs will do nothing for me other than update my maps?
